概括
这项研究引入了一种新的计算框架,HGNNTMDA,用于预测微生物与疾病的关联. 该模型显著提高了准确性和稳定性,为了解复杂疾病和开发新疗法提供了更有效的方法.

背景情况:
- 微生物显著影响人类疾病,影响其发展和治疗.
- 鉴定微生物与疾病联系的传统实验方法耗时且资源密集.
- 计算方法提供了一个实际的替代方案,但在准确性和数据处理方面面临挑战.
研究的目的:
- 开发一种新的计算框架,HGNNTMDA,用于准确预测微生物与疾病的关联.
- 通过探索微生物的作用来提高对疾病机制的理解.
- 为识别潜在的诊断和治疗目标提供更有效的工具.
主要方法:
- 提出了一个超图形神经网络与转换器的微生物疾病协会 (HGNNTMDA) 框架.
- 综合微生物疾病关联数据与相似性特征,使用KNN和K-means集群构建图形和超图形.
- 采用单独的HGNN,注意力机制和用于特征提取和上下文依赖性捕获的变压器模块.
- 使用混合损失策略 (对比和休伯损失) 来进行模型优化.
主要成果:
- HGNNTMDA实现了高预测性能,HMDAD的AUC为0.9976,Disbiome的AUC为0.9423 .
- 该模型在预测微生物与疾病的关联方面表现优于现有的六种最先进的方法.
- 案例研究表明,该框架在识别新型微生物与疾病的联系方面具有实际实用性.
结论:
- HGNNTMDA提供了一种强大而准确的计算方法,用于预测微生物与疾病的关联.
- 该框架解决了现有方法的局限性,特别是在处理杂或稀疏数据方面.
- 这项工作有助于更深入地了解微生物组在人类健康和疾病中的作用,为新的治疗策略铺平了道路.
